In case anyone is looking to buy a van like the one above the official factory name called it the "Classic" edition. They also made it in a truck version. If you look close on the front of the truck you can see the word "Classic"
These are cool vans. They are designated "Classic". They come in 2 and 4WD, but I've never seen them super charged.
Opps, my bad. Should wear my glasses next time. If it hasn't been mentioned, the Classic is also available in a mini truck. The Classic van comes in Silver like the one in the picture, but also in two-tone green. The glass on the rear sides is replaced with a metal panel and has "Classic" done in nice lettering.
